1 / 5
文档名称:

2025年沈阳理工大学环化院C语言程序设计期末复习参考题.pdf

格式:pdf   大小:205KB   页数:5页
下载后只包含 1 个 PDF 格式的文档,没有任何的图纸或源代码,查看文件列表

如果您已付费下载过本站文档,您可以点这里二次下载

分享

预览

2025年沈阳理工大学环化院C语言程序设计期末复习参考题.pdf

上传人:小屁孩 2025/1/20 文件大小:205 KB

下载得到文件列表

2025年沈阳理工大学环化院C语言程序设计期末复习参考题.pdf

相关文档

文档介绍

文档介绍:该【2025年沈阳理工大学环化院C语言程序设计期末复习参考题 】是由【小屁孩】上传分享,文档一共【5】页,该文档可以免费在线阅读,需要了解更多关于【2025年沈阳理工大学环化院C语言程序设计期末复习参考题 】的内容,可以使用淘豆网的站内搜索功能,选择自己适合的文档,以下文字是截取该文章内的部分文字,如需要获得完整电子版,请下载此文档到您的设备,方便您编辑和打印。子曰:“知者不惑,仁者不忧,勇者不惧。”——《论语》用起泡法对10个数排序有10个学生,每个学生的数据包括学#include<>号、姓名、3门课的成绩,从键盘输入main()10个学生数据,要求输出3门课程总{voidsort(intarray[],intn);平均成绩,以及最高分的学生的数据inta[10],i;(包括学号、姓名、3门课程总成绩、for(i=0;i<10;i++)平均分数)。scanf(“%d”,&a[i]);#include<>sort(a,10);structstudentfor(i=0;i<10;i++){charnum[6];printf(“%4d”,a[i]);}charname[8];voidsort(intarray[],intn)intscore[3];{inti,j,t;floatavr;for(i=0;i<n-1;i++)}stu[10];for(j=0;j<9-i;j++)main()if(a[j]>a[j+1]){inti,j,max=0,maxi=0,sum=0;{t=a[j];a[j]=a[j+1];a[j+1]=t;}floataverage=0;}for(i=0;i<10;i++)用选择法对10个数排序#include<>{scanf(“%s%s”,stu[i].num,stu[i].name);main()for(j=0;j<3;j++){voidsort(intarray[],intn);scanf(“%d”,&stu[i].score[j]);inta[10],i;}for(i=0;i<10;i++)for(i=0;i<10;i++)scanf(“%d”,&a[i]);{sum=0;sort(a,10);for(j=0;j<3;j++)for(i=0;i<10;i++)sum+=stu[i].score[j];printf(“%4d”,a[i]);}stu[i].avr=sum/;voidsort(intarray[],intn)average+=stu[i].avr;{inti,j,k,t;if(sum>max){max=sum;for(i=0;i<n-1;i++)maxi=i;}{k=i;}for(j=i+1;j<n;j++)average/=10;if(array[j]<array[k])k=j;printf(“average=%”,average);printf(“Thehighestscoret=array[k];array[k]=array[i];array[i]=t;is:%s,%s,%d,%f”,}stu[maxi].num,stu[maxi].name,max,stu[}i].avr);}操千曲尔后晓声,观千剑尔后识器。——刘勰for(j=0;j<4;j++)有若干个学生的成绩(每个学生有4printf(″%″,*(p+j));门课程),要求在用户输入学生序号以printf(″″);}后,能输出该学生的全部成绩。用指}针函数来实现。}#include<>float*search(float(*pointer)[4])voidmain(){inti;{floatscore[][4]={{60,70,80,90},float*pt;{56,89,67,88},{34,pt=*(pointer+1);78,90,66}};for(i=0;i<4;i++)float*search(float(*pointer)[4],int}n);从键盘输入10个不为零的整数,将它float*p;们按正负数分开后,分别按从小到大inti,m;的顺序打印出来。printf(″enterthenumberof#include<>student:″);main()scanf(″%d″,&m);{inti,j,t,m=0,a[10];printf(″ThescoresofNo.%dare:for(i=0;i<10;i++)″,m);scanf(“%d”,&a[i]);p=search(score,m);printf(“”);for(i=0;i<4;i++)for(i=0;i<9;i++)printf(″t″,*(p+i));for(j=0;j<9-i;j++)}if(a[j]>a[j+1])float*search(float(*pointer)[4],intn){t=a[j];a[j]=a[j+1];a[j+1]=t;}{float*pt;for(i=0;i<10;i++)pt=*(pointer+n);if(a[i]<0){printf(“%4d”,a[i]);return(pt);m++;}}printf(“”);有若干个学生的成绩(每个学生有4for(i=m;i<10;i++)门课程),找出其中有不及格课程的学printf(“%4d”,a[i]);生及其学生号。}#include<>判断m是否是素数。(用函数实现)voidmain()#include<>{floatscore[][4]={{60,70,80,90},main(){56,89,67,88},{34,78,{intf(intm);90,66}};intm,n;float*search(float(*pointer)[4]);scanf(“%d”,&m);float*p;n=f(m);inti,j;if(n)printf(“%disaprimefor(i=0;i<3;i++)n”,m);{p=search(score+i);elseprintf(“%disnotaprimeif(p==*(score+i))n”,m);{printf(″No.%dscores:″,i);}intf(intm)不飞则已,一飞冲天;不鸣则已,一鸣惊人。——《韩非子》{inti,k,p;k=sqrt(m);}for(i=2;i<=k;i++)从键盘输入6名学生的5门成绩,分别if(m%i==0)break;统计出每个学生的平均成绩。if(i>=k+1)p=1;#include<>elsep=0;main()returnp;{inti,j;floatscore,sum,ave;输入10个整数,将其中最小的数与第for(i=1;i<=6;i++)一个数对换,把最大的数与最后一个{sum=0;数对换。写3个函数:①输入10个数;for(j=1;j<=5;j++)②进行处理;③输出10个数。{scanf(″%f″,&score);#include<>sum+=score;}main()ave=sum/5;{voidinput(intnumber[10]);printf(″No.%dave=%(intarray[10]);n″,i,ave);voidoutput(int}array[10]);}intnumber[10];input(number);计算机94班有40人,输入学生姓名、max_min_value(number);数学、物理成绩,显示学生的姓名和output(number);总成绩。}#include<>voidinput(intnumber[10])structstudent{inti;{charname[20];for(i=0;i<=9;i++)intmathscore;scanf(“%d”,&number[i]);}intphysicsscore;voidmax_min_value(intarray[10])intsumscore;{int*max,*min,*p,*array_end;}com94[40];array_end=array+10;main()max=min=array;{inti;for(i=0;i<40;i++)for(p=array+1;p<array_end;p++)scanf(“%d,%s,%d”,&com94[i].maif(*p>*max)max=p;94elseif(*p<*min)min=p;[i].name,&com94[i].physicsscore);for(i=0;i<40;i++)*p=array[0];array[0]=*min;*min=*p;{com94[i].94[i].mat94*p=array[9];array[9]=*max;*max=*p;[i].physicsscore;}printf(“name=%s,sumscore=%dvoidoutput(intarray[10])”,com94[i].na{int*p;94[i].sumscore);for(p=array;p<=array+9;p++)}printf(“%4d”,*p);}}太上有立德,其次有立功,其次有立言,虽久不废,此谓不朽。——《左传》#include<>}voidmain()}{intf(int);运行结果如下:inta=2,i;1211109for(i=0;i<3;i++)8765printf(″%3d″,f(a));4321}intf(inta){autointb=0;#include<>staticintc=3;#include<>b=b+1;main()c=c+1;{intm,i,k;return(a+b+c);scanf(″%d″,&m);运行结果为:k=sqrt(m);789for(i=2;i<=k;i++)if(m%i==0)break;#include<>main()number″,m);{elseisnotaprimeinti,a[10];number″,m);for(i=0;i<=9;i++)}a[i]=i;运行结果:for(i=9;i>=0;i--)17printf(“%d”,a[i]);17isaprimenumberprintf(“”);9}9isnotaprimenumber运行结果如下:9876543210#include<>程序使a[0]到main()a[9]的值为0~9,然后按逆序输出。{printf(“abcdefg”);printf(“hijk”);#include<>}main()显示屏上的运行结果:{inti,j,a[3][4],p=0;fцццццццgdefor(i=0;i<=2;i++)hццццццjцkfor(j=0;j<=3;j++)a[i][j]=++p;for(i=2;i>=0;i--){for(j=3;j>=0;j--)printf(“%3d”,a[i][j]);printf(“”);太上有立德,其次有立功,其次有立言,虽久不废,此谓不朽。——《左传》#include<>main(){floatx,y;x=;y=;printf(″%f″,x+y);}运行结果:#include<>main(){doublex,y;x=11**********.111111111;y=;printf(“%f”,x+y);}运行结果:#include<>main(){floatf=;printf(“%f,%10f,%,%.2f,%-”,f,f,f,f,f);}运行结果:,,,,

最近更新

2025年马原考试题库【实用】 94页

2025年马原考试题库附参考答案【综合卷】 94页

2025年马原考试题库附答案(黄金题型) 95页

2025年马原考试题库附参考答案(培优a卷) 95页

交管12123学法减分复习题库及答案(精选题) 45页

交管12123学法减分复习题库带答案(研优卷) 45页

交管12123学法减分复习题库及答案(夺冠) 45页

交管12123学法减分复习题库含答案(黄金题型).. 45页

交管12123学法减分复习题库含答案【巩固】 45页

交管12123学法减分复习题库精华版 45页

交管12123学法减分复习题库附答案【培优a卷】.. 45页

县乡教师选调考试《教师职业道德》题库及完整.. 45页

县乡教师选调考试《教师职业道德》题库及参考.. 46页

县乡教师选调考试《教师职业道德》题库附答案.. 47页

县乡教师选调考试《教师职业道德》题库附参考.. 45页

2025年100测评网高三数学第一轮复习资料程序框.. 7页

新员工入职培训.(干货区) 30页

新人讲座-销售的重要性 24页

2025年岗位说明书35 15页

供应链数字化时代下的创新商业模式 4页

2025年创业计划书35 23页

2025年餐饮管理公司单店营运管理规范手册 75页

2025年食品股份公司策划书 39页

2025年项目过程速记 54页

2025年项目市场产品定位 10页

临床微生物检测的基因同源性分析 14页

数字图书馆的体系结构 42页

2025年集团磁卡业务ERP应用设计方案 15页

2025年集团员工管理手册修订稿 17页

2025年集团公司的法律事务组织设计 8页